via Prowlremote.com
$120K - 160K a year
Operate and scale blockchain nodes, build distributed data ingestion systems, and collaborate to transform network data into actionable intelligence.
Senior-level experience with Python and a systems language, knowledge of network protocols and cloud infrastructure, and blockchain node operation experience.
Note: The job is a remote job and is open to candidates in USA. TRM Labs is a blockchain intelligence company committed to fighting crime and creating a safer world. The Senior Software Engineer will join the Blockchain Protocol team to build systems that analyze blockchain peer-to-peer networks, enabling deep network visibility and transforming node-level data into actionable intelligence. Responsibilities • Operate and scale blockchain nodes across multiple chains (Bitcoin, Ethereum, Tron, BSC) to enable deep network visibility • Research and instrument blockchain and network protocols to extract proprietary telemetry data. • Build and maintain distributed data-collection systems and ingestion pipelines (Python, Airflow, GCP). • Design and optimize message propagation, peer discovery, and re-org detection pipelines. • Collaborate with researchers and data engineers to turn raw network data into high-impact intelligence for TRM’s products. Skills • Proven experience in distributed systems, data ingestion, or protocol engineering. • Strong programming skills in Python and at least one systems language (Rust, C++, or Go). • Experience working with network protocols (TCP/IP, libp2p, gRPC, RPCs) or operating large-scale data systems. • Familiarity with cloud infrastructure and orchestration tools (GCP, Kubernetes, Terraform, Airflow). • Understanding of network-level behaviors such as message propagation or synchronization. • Excellent verbal and written communication skills; clear documentation and succinct communication are very important. • Ability to work independently, be proactive, prioritize, communicate, and set and meet goals. • Flexibility to coordinate across global time zones and an ability to work independently with minimal oversight. • A passion for solving complex network and protocol challenges at scale, and building systems that are robust, performant, and secure. • Experience running or instrumenting blockchain nodes (Bitcoin, Ethereum, etc.). • Prior work with network observability or telemetry systems (Kafka, Arrow, gRPC). • Contributions to open-source networking or blockchain infrastructure projects. Benefits • PTO • Holidays • Parental Leave for full time employees Company Overview • TRM Labs is a software company that offers blockchain, transaction monitoring, and analytics to help financial institutions and governments. It was founded in 2018, and is headquartered in San Francisco, California, USA, with a workforce of 201-500 employees. Its website is https://trmlabs.com. Company H1B Sponsorship • TRM Labs has a track record of offering H1B sponsorships, with 1 in 2025, 4 in 2024, 3 in 2023, 3 in 2022, 1 in 2021. Please note that this does not guarantee sponsorship for this specific role.
This job posting was last updated on 12/1/2025